What are Rochester Gas & Electric Corp SERVICE CLASSIFICATION NO. 4 RESIDENTIAL SERVICE - TIME-OF-USE RATE RSS (Non-Retail Access Rate Choice) Schedule I peak hours and rates?

SERVICE CLASSIFICATION NO. 4 RESIDENTIAL SERVICE - TIME-OF-USE RATE RSS (Non-Retail Access Rate Choice) Schedule I from Rochester Gas & Electric Corp is a time-of-use plan: electricity costs the most during peak hours (7 a.m.–9 p.m.) at about $0.14/kWh and the least off-peak at about $0.09/kWh. Shifting heavy usage out of the peak window lowers the bill.
